Face Reading, or Mian Xiang, is a


study that analyzes one's character,
strengths, and weaknesses through
the topography of the facial
structure.

The five main areas we call 'The 5


Officers' that we look at when it
comes to Face Reading are
Eyebrows, Eyes, Nose, Mouth, and
Ears.

These are 5 ways we can understand


a person better within the first few
moments we even meet them!

THE 5
OFFICERS
The 5 Officers is a key concept
in Face Reading that serves as
a crucial point of reference.

Eyebrows : The Insurance Officer

Eyes : The Vigilance Officer

Ears : The Information Officer

Nose : The Chief Justice Officer

Mouth : The Communication Officer

EYEBROWS

LONG EYEBROWS
People with eyebrows longer than their eyes are
usually sentimental and outgoing. They’ll have many
friends and will be surrounded by people wherever
they go.

SHORT EYEBROWS
People with eyebrows shorter than their eyes are
quick to anger. They are normally impatient and
have a habit of leaping before they look in both their
actions and words.

CONFUSED EYEBROWS
People with confused eyebrows tend to be pow-
er-hungry and power-crazy individuals. They want
to boss people around but are unable to make firm
decisions and tend to abandon projects before they
are completed.

EIGHT CHARACTER EYEBROWS


People with eyebrows that slant downwards gener-
ally feel inferior and are cautious in their dealings in
a risk-averse manner. They are passive characters
who are reluctant to take responsibilities.

ONE CHARACTER EYEBROWS


People with straight eyebrows have a strong char-
acter with a firm sense of right and wrong. They
obey rules and laws, and won’t hesitate to correct
others as well. For them, rules are not meant to be
broken.

EYES

BIG EYES
People with big eyes are normally passionate,
generous and non-calculative. They are also proac-
tive people who are capable of adapting to any
situation. Thus, they can be counted on to perform
at their given task or duty.

BIG & ROUND EYES


People with big & round eyes are essentially extro-
verts. They are very expressive and can trust and
communicate with other people easily. However,
they also need constant attention and love to be
satisfied with their lives.

SMALL EYES
People with small eyes are introverts. They are shy
and silent but can be trusted with secrets. They
need to be persuaded to express their thoughts or
opinions on a particular thing as they struggle with
expressing their feelings.

SMALL & LONG EYES


People with small & long eyes are far-sighted vision-
aries who are talented and capable at their jobs.
They can be trusted upon for efficient planning as
they have an eye for details and are not easily influ-
enced by others.

YIN YANG EYES


As eyes represent emotions, people with Yin Yang
or mismatched eyes generally have inconsistent
personality, feelings and behavior. They can switch
their thinking at a drop of the hat, so keep notes and
proof when dealing with them.

NOSE

BIG, FLESHY NOSE


People with big noses have high integrity, good
earning power and the ability to save money. They
generally enjoy life, and find happiness in the things
they do.

SMALL, THIN NOSE


People with small noses lack self-confidence. They
are also in the habit of over-spending their limited
wealth again. They are generally selfish people who
refuse to share or give.

EXPOSED NOSTRILS
People with noses whose nostrils are visible from
the front have a lack of discipline and strictness.
This could also lead to them having an inability to
amass or gain wealth.

SMALL, POINTY NOSE TIP


People with small, pointy nose tips generally lack
the ability to save money and manage their own
finances. Sometimes it’s because they’re not able to
earn enough, other times they might spend the
money faster than they earn it.

ROUND, FLESHY NOSE TIP


People with round, fleshy nose tips will go beyond
the usual limits to obtain or achieve their heart’s
desire. They will not let anything or anyone stand in
their way to their goal.

EARS

SATELLITE EARS
People with ears that protrudes from the side of the
head are normally touchy and defensive. It is hard to
criticize them without offending them. However,
they are also very curious about the things around
them.

STICKY EARS
People with ears that stick to their head are usually
wise, perceptive and intelligent. They are able to
grasp a situation and figure out good responses to
them quickly. They are also loyal and sincere to their
friends.

SPOCK EARS
People with sharp pointy ears are very ambitious.
Thus, they tend to be ruthless, cunning and calcula-
tive of others. However, their ambition means that
they dedicate themselves to their objectives and
goals.

BROKEN RIDGE EARS


People who have a ridge on their ears are accus-
tomed to pain and difficulties, thus, they can handle
and face hardship head-on. However, they also tend
to be compulsive liars, which makes them hard to
deal with.

EARS WITH PEAR LOBES


People with large ear lobes have a positive and
happy temperament. They are happy-go-lucky who
rarely argue over anything. If anyone is in trouble,
these people will be the first to volunteer their help.

MOUTH

WIDE MOUTH
People with wide mouths have the ability to make
money no matter the situation. They are also
happy-go-lucky and popular, but often end up lost in
life with no purpose or direction.

SMALL MOUTH
People with small mouths are normally good-heart-
ed and generous, but rarely happy or satisfied. They
tend to be friendly and have many friends, but are
also frequent complainers.

SQUARE MOUTH
People with square mouths are usually successful
and happy with all areas of life. They are usually
levelheaded and honest, which means that they’re
well-loved by everyone.

ROUND MOUTH
People with round mouths are usually upfront and
truthful with no hidden agendas in their dealings.
They are also content with what they have. Howev-
er, they are prone to constant worries and lack a
sense of security.

SMILING MOUTH
People with smiling mouths are usually happy and
grateful with their lot in life. They are normally
clever and straightforward, with a tendency
towards the creative or artistic side.
